What is a remote admin?

Remote Admins, or Remote Administrators, are professionals who provide administrative support to organizations or individuals from a remote location. Their tasks often include managing emails, scheduling meetings, handling data entry, organizing files, and assisting with customer service or project management. Remote Admins use digital tools to communicate and collaborate with teams, making it possible to perform their duties effectively without being physically present in the office. This role is ideal for those who are organized, detail-oriented, and comfortable with technology. The flexibility of remote work allows businesses to access a wider talent pool and enables employees to work from anywhere.

What does a remote admin do?

As a remote admin, you address IT, computer, and software issues, as well as assist end users with technical difficulties, setting up new accounts, or integrating new pieces of software. Your duties include monitoring system operations and efficiency, working with IT admins and developers to improve security systems, and contributing to risk mitigation strategies. You also provide system support, remote network setup, and diagnostic help. You may work from home or another location outside of a traditional office setting and use email, phone, text, or video chat to perform your responsibilities.

What is the difference between Remote Admin vs Virtual Assistant?

AspectRemote AdminVirtual Assistant
CredentialsBasic administrative skills, sometimes certifications in office softwareBasic administrative skills, often no formal certifications required
Work EnvironmentRemote, often part-time or full-time administrative supportRemote, providing various support tasks for clients or businesses
Employer UsageBusinesses needing remote administrative supportEntrepreneurs, small businesses, executives needing personal or business assistance
Search & Comparison IntentPeople comparing administrative roles in remote workPeople seeking personal or business support services remotely

Remote Admin and Virtual Assistant roles both involve remote work and administrative tasks. However, Remote Admin typically refers to more structured, ongoing administrative support within organizations, often requiring specific skills or certifications. Virtual Assistants tend to offer a broader range of support services, including personal tasks, and may not require formal credentials. Both roles are popular in remote work environments, but they serve slightly different needs for employers and clients.

Job description

Description
Job Overview: The role of the HR Admin Assistant is to provide administrative support to the Human Resources team by assisting with day- to- day HR operations. This role helps ensure efficient HR processes while maintaining confidentiality and delivering excellent internal customer service.
Essential Responsibilities:
โ€ข Share relevant new hire details with the necessary departments
โ€ข Communicate details regarding general information about the company and position including: work schedules, dress code, parking options, etc.
โ€ข Redirect specific HR questions regarding benefits and/or salary to the appropriate parties, and handles general inquiries
โ€ข Maintain, update, and upload company shared documents related to employees and HR files for tracking
โ€ข Monitor equipment and track returns from past employees
โ€ข Assist with follow up on performance metrics
โ€ข Assist with new employee HR orientation training
โ€ข Track referral bonuses/incentive programs
โ€ข Complete all required paperwork and track all access suspensions and reactivations for new hires
โ€ข Create and suspend access to platforms or softwares as needed
โ€ข Keep HR files up to date as updates and changes come in
โ€ข Assist with exit interviews for separating employees as needed
โ€ข Update directory weekly including reassignments
โ€ข Create and provide department reports, especially recurring ones
โ€ข Maintain confidentiality in accordance with established policies, procedures, and the industry standards
โ€ข Participate in mandatory meetings and other duties as deemed necessary by supervisor
